From the author of Peace Child, Don Richardson, comes Lords of the Earth, an unforgettable story of missionary tenacity and zeal that sold over 100,000 copies in the hardcover edition.
Engulfed in the darkness of Irian Jaya’s Snow Mountains live the Yali–-naked cannibals who call themselves “lords of the earth.” Yet in terror and bondage they serve women-hating, child-despising gods. Missionary Stan Dale dared to enter their domain.
Lords of the Earth is the story of Dale, his wife, his companions, and thousands of Yali tribesmen–all swept together in a maelstrom of agony and blood that climaxes in a dramatic, unexpected ending.
